Raspberry Pi @ Farnell In a throwback to the groundbreaking release of the Raspberry Pi, a popular YouTube video features highlights from its launch event, showcasing the profound impact this compact device has had on tech enthusiasts and educational initiatives worldwide. Originally unveiled as a powerful yet affordable tool for aspiring programmers, the Raspberry Pi sparked significant excitement among electronics engineers and educators alike.
Key Highlights from the Video
The video captures the immediate buzz around the Raspberry Pi, emphasizing its game-changing approach to computing. Costing around £25, the Raspberry Pi incorporates essential elements such as a processor, memory, and internet connectivity ports, all within a tiny circuit board. This remarkable affordability has revolutionized access to computing power, particularly in educational contexts, inspiring thousands of students to engage in programming for the first time.
Educational Revolution
Prominent among the testimonial moments in the video is the shared sentiment of surprise regarding the device's size and pricing. Many expressed enthusiasm for how the Raspberry Pi democratizes technology education, positing it as a stepping stone for children to cultivate programming skills and potentially become future design engineers. The response during the launch was staggering, with Element 14, a major distributor, experiencing over 700 online inquiries per second and receiving more than 10,000 orders by the end of the day.
